The Chicago Sky (7-18) are set to face the Washington Mystics (12-13) at CareFirst Arena this Tuesday.

In their previous matchup, the Chicago Sky fell short against the Indiana Fever, suffering a 93-78 defeat. Chicago posted a field goal percentage of 43.1%, hitting 28 of 65 attempts, and made 10 out of 25 from beyond the arc. At the free throw line, the Sky achieved an impressive 85.7%, converting 12 of their 14 shots. On the boards, they recorded a total of 32 rebounds, with 7 offensive grabs. The team also registered 17 assists, forced 11 turnovers, and secured 7 steals. Defensively, the Sky allowed their opponents to shoot 47.1%, with Indiana making 33 out of 70 shots. Indiana also tallied 7 assists, and amassed 15 steals, while grabbing a total of 29 rebounds (7 offensive, 22 defensive) and recording 3 blocks. Notably, the Fever shot a perfect 100% from the free throw line, making all 16 attempts, while successfully hitting 11 of their 29 three-point attempts.

Entering this contest, the Sky hold a 7-18 record for the season. Chicago has been shooting 33.8% from three-point range (177 out of 524) and 77.0% at the free throw line. They average 76.8 points per game, ranking 12th in the league, while hitting 41.7% from the field. The Sky average 16.1 turnovers and commit 18.8 fouls per game. Team-wise, they capture 36.2 rebounds per game, tallying 469 assists this season, placing them 9th in the league for assists. Defensively, the Sky force 11.9 turnovers per game and average 17.2 fouls. They concede 37.1% on three-point shots and are 11th in opponents’ points per game at 87.1. Chicago allows a shooting percentage of 45.0% (298 of 429) and yields 33.8 rebounds per game, ranking 11th in assists allowed at 540 for the season.

In their last outing, the Washington Mystics suffered an 88-72 defeat against the Phoenix Mercury. The Mystics registered 23 defensive and 9 offensive rebounds, totaling 32 for the match. They committed 17 turnovers while making 8 steals. The Mercury faced 19 fouls, allowing the Mystics 22 free throw opportunities, which they converted at 86.4% (19 of 22). From three-point range, Washington hit 5 of 16 for a shooting percentage of 31.3%. By the end of the game, the Mystics shot 24 out of 63, achieving 38.1% overall. Defensive stats showed the Mercury shooting 51.5% on 35 of 68 attempts. Washington allowed Phoenix to collect 33 rebounds (6 offensive).

Shakira Austin made a significant impact for the Mystics, scoring 20 points on 8 of 18 shooting, registering a shooting percentage of 44.4% along with 8 rebounds and 1 assist in her 27 minutes on the court.

Washington holds a 12-13 record this season. The Mystics commit 19.5 fouls per contest and maintain a free throw percentage of 74.8%. They average 18.5 assists per game (10th in the league) and turn the ball over 15.0 times per game. The Mystics have accumulated a total of 1,953 points this season (78.1 per game) and average 35.3 rebounds per game. Offensively, they shoot 43.1% from the field, placing them 8th in the league. Defensively, Washington ranks 7th in points allowed per game, with an average of 80.3. They force 13.0 turnovers per game and restrict opponents to a shooting percentage of 42.7% (5th in the league). Opponents score 30.4% on three-point attempts against them (191 of 629), and they allow 79.7% shooting from the free throw line, yielding an average of 18.9 assists and 32.6 rebounds per game, ranking 4th and 2nd in the league, respectively.
